Hi Bill (and everyone else interested in the KIO3B upgrade),
Unfortunately pulling the KIO3B boards out of a packaged K3S kit or already
built K3S is not practical, and would really cause production problems here. We
build the assembled K3S base units ahead of time before option configuration,
and for kits, the KIO3B boards are inside of sealed boxes of kitted product
packaged ahead of time.
We are also fully maxed out getting December orders out the door for last minute
shoppers, presents etc.
Fortunately, we will begin taking orders for the KIO3B board set the week after
next - after the holiday rush. This will probably on either the 29th or 30th,
and we expect to begin shipments 5-10 days after that. We should have the extra
KIO3B boards in-house and tested by then.
Please do not try to order or call before we announce that the order form is up
as we do not have the web order form or internal order systems ready to handle
KIO3B upgrade orders. (We prefer on-line orders to avoid phone overload here..)
We are also maxed handling the holiday order rush.
We will post here on the Elecraft List and of course on our web page as soon as
we are ready to take orders and the order form is up and running.
